State-Specific Tint Regulations
Each state in the U.S. has actually established its very own specific guidelines pertaining to window tinting, mirroring a diverse selection of needs and requirements. These laws can differ significantly, impacting exactly how lorry owners come close to setup and conformity. For example, some states permit darker tints on rear windows while enforcing rigorous limits on front-side home windows.
Additionally, guidelines frequently define permitted tint materials and shades. Particular states prohibit reflective tints entirely, while others may allow them to a minimal degree. Some jurisdictions mandate that cars with colored windows present a sticker suggesting conformity with state regulations, giving a clear recognition for regulation enforcement.
Enforcement of these laws likewise differs; some states are more positive, performing arbitrary checks, while others rely upon issues or noticeable violations to initiate enforcement. Car owners ought to realize that failing to abide by state-specific color policies can lead to penalties, necessary removal of unlawful colors, or both.

Legal Tint Percentages
Establishing the legal tint percents is crucial for vehicle proprietors looking for to abide by state laws. Each state has particular legislations governing how much light must travel through the home windows of an automobile, which is revealed as a portion referred to as Visible Light Transmission (VLT) see this here This percent varies dramatically throughout states and can rely on the sort of window-- front side, rear side, and windshield.
For instance, some states allow as little as 20% VLT on front side home windows, while others may permit as much as 50%. Windscreen tinting is commonly a lot more restricted, with several jurisdictions enabling only a slim band of tint at the top of the windscreen. On the other hand, rear home windows normally have a lot more lax laws, with some states permitting darker colors.

Secondly, consider the sort of tint product. Choices consist of dyed, metalized, and ceramic colors, each offering varying levels of warm rejection, UV protection, and durability. Ceramic tints supply superior warm resistance without conflicting with electronic tools, making them a prominent selection.
Additionally, examine your key function for tinting. If you seek improved personal privacy, select darker tints; nevertheless, remember that this may impact exposure during the night. Conversely, if glare decrease and UV security are your primary problems, lighter colors may be enough.
